Transaction fda6b536aa2493e107a071eeff9dbc1e9e2b8311a5a4fb5da87fbd8bd49e6312
1 Input
2 Outputs
- fda6b536aa2493e107a071eeff9dbc1e9e2b8311a5a4fb5da87fbd8bd49e6312:0
- fda6b536aa2493e107a071eeff9dbc1e9e2b8311a5a4fb5da87fbd8bd49e6312:1
value 37672
address 13mD3RgewT3v8LPJk4FTTsc7odqrvBMuBB
value 3330283
address 3L4ipndqyrRYpSynSaezYYxVRL6cosT5SM